2023华为od机试统一考试B卷【求最小步数】C语言 实现【100%通过率】

求从坐标零点到坐标点n的最小步数,一次只能沿横坐标轴向左或向右移动 2 或 3.注意: 途径的坐标点可以为负数
分类: 编程语言 发布时间: 09-11 22:40 阅读次数: 0

2023华为od机试真题B卷【BOSS的收入】Java 语言

一个XX 产品行销总公司,只有一个 boss,其有若干一级分销,一级分销又有若干二级分销,每个分销只有唯一的上级分销规定,每个月,下级分销需要将自己的总收入(自己的+下级上交的)每满 100 元上交 15 元给自己的上级.现给出一组分销的关系,和每个分销的收入,请找出 boss 并计算出这 boss 的收入。比如: 收入 100 元上交 15 元,收入 199 元(99 元不够 100)上交 15 元收入 200 元,上交 30 元。
分类: 编程语言 发布时间: 09-11 22:40 阅读次数: 0

2023华为OD机试真题B卷 C语言 实现【学生方阵】

学校组织活动,将学生排成一个矩形方阵。请在矩形方阵中找到最大的位置相连的男生数量。这个相连位置在一个直线上,方向可以是水平的,垂直的,成对角线的或者呈反对角线的。注:学生个数不会超过10000
分类: 编程语言 发布时间: 09-11 22:39 阅读次数: 0

2023华为OD机试真题B卷 Python 实现【排队游戏】

新来的老师给班里的同学排一个队。每个学生有一个影力值。一些学生是刺头,不会听老师的话,自己选位置,非刺头同学在剩下的位置按照能力值从小到大排。对于非刺头同学,如果发现他前面有能力值比自己高的同学,他不满程度就增加,增加的数量等于前面能力值比他大的同学的个数刺头不会产生不满如果整个班级累计的不满程度超过k,那么老师就没有办法教这个班级了.
分类: 编程语言 发布时间: 09-11 22:39 阅读次数: 0

2023华为od统一考试B卷【报文重排序】C语言 实现

对报文进行重传和重排序是常用的可靠性机制,重传缓冲区内有一定数量的子报文,每个子报文在原始报文中的顺序已知,现在需要恢复出原始报文。
分类: 编程语言 发布时间: 09-11 22:39 阅读次数: 0

2023华为od机试真题B卷【BOSS的收入】Python 语言

一个XX 产品行销总公司,只有一个 boss,其有若干一级分销,一级分销又有若干二级分销,每个分销只有唯一的上级分销规定,每个月,下级分销需要将自己的总收入(自己的+下级上交的)每满 100 元上交 15 元给自己的上级.现给出一组分销的关系,和每个分销的收入,请找出 boss 并计算出这 boss 的收入。比如: 收入 100 元上交 15 元,收入 199 元(99 元不够 100)上交 15 元收入 200 元,上交 30 元。
分类: 编程语言 发布时间: 09-11 22:39 阅读次数: 0

2023华为OD机试真题B卷 C++ 实现【排队游戏】

新来的老师给班里的同学排一个队。每个学生有一个影力值。一些学生是刺头,不会听老师的话,自己选位置,非刺头同学在剩下的位置按照能力值从小到大排。对于非刺头同学,如果发现他前面有能力值比自己高的同学,他不满程度就增加,增加的数量等于前面能力值比他大的同学的个数刺头不会产生不满如果整个班级累计的不满程度超过k,那么老师就没有办法教这个班级了.
分类: 编程语言 发布时间: 09-11 22:39 阅读次数: 0

2023华为od机试真题B卷 C语言 实现【最多团队】

用数组代表每个人的能力,一个比赛活动要求参赛团队的最低能力值为N,每个团队可以由1人或2人组成,且1个人只能参加1个团队, 请计算出最多可以派出多少支符合要求的团队?
分类: 编程语言 发布时间: 09-11 22:39 阅读次数: 0

HAL库—定时器Timer使用及PWM

例如,要定时1000ms,则:PSC=7199,ARR=9999,Tclk=72M。_hal 定时器
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

Nokia5110使用方法及实例编写51单片机

Nokia5110使用方法及实例编写51单片机
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

51项目——智能垃圾桶

涉及知识点,51定时器使用,超声波模块,Nokia5110,PWM舵机控制
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

Ubuntu18.04.4裸机配置

提取码:o42a–来自百度网盘超级会员V5的分享。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

ubuntu设置共享文件夹成功后却不显示找不到(已解决)

1.首先输下面命令查看是否真的设置成功共享文件夹如果确实已经设置过共享文件夹将输出window下共享文件夹名字2.确认自己已设置共享文件夹后输入下面的命令发现问题,提示no such file,解决方法。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

全志H616交叉编译,orangepi-zero2

换位到Linux上,我们在虚拟机上gcc好一个文件会产生一个.a.out文件,我们将.a.out文件放到ARM-Linux平台上去执行,就是Linux的交叉编译,为什么不直接在ARM-Linux平台直接编译?1、成本问题,正真去公司开发并不像是学习一样那样高的ARM-Linux配置,都不足以安装gcc编译工具,或者安装好了没法编译运行,交叉编译是需要工具的,如51单片机需要keil软件编写一样,注意工具的意义是将宿主机的代码编译成可以运行在目标及代码的工具。(全志、树莓派,等等)下好,搞到自己的虚拟机上。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

交叉编译之wiringPi库,【全志H616,orangepi-zero2】

windows快捷方式见过吧,没错,linux软连接就是类似快捷方式,建立之后在你选定的位置上生成一个文件的镜像,不会占用磁盘空间,这个文件包含了正真文件的位置信息等等。这俩个库分别在,开发板的wiringPi安装目录,的wiringPi目录和devLib目录下面,使用scp命令考出来。按道理安装25,或者26都可以,我输入的是26(眼瞎看错了,但是居然可行,有大佬可以说一下26是什么鬼)成功之后,要创建链接,方便库的调用,总不会你想调用库需要加上一堆版本信息把~完美,ARM,并不是x86。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

【Linux系统编程项目】实现部分FTP功能

1.获取服务器文件,get xxx2.展示服务器有哪些文件 ,ls3.进入服务器文件夹 cd4.上传文件到服务器。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

SQLite的命令用法

(菜鸟教程)用到查菜鸟教程即可。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

【ARM-Linux】项目,语音刷抖音项目

当然也是用source insight分析源码cv编写,没写注释,将就看吧,这俩个文件,比较难啃,都是和linux内核打交道。插入开发板,跳出什么就点允许就行(否则可能没有权限开发板无权访问手机系统)这个模块其实进入网站点点点就可以完成,非常方便,但是没有什么技术含量。测试没问题将语音模块RX和TX接入开发板的RX,TX端口。安卓手机开启,开发者模式,并开启USB调试功能。到这里就是简单的处理语音模块发来的命令了。如有问题,欢迎提出,共同进步。su-03T语音识别模块。配置SU-03T模块。
分类: 企业开发 发布时间: 09-11 22:39 阅读次数: 0

Linux的热拔插UDEV机制

udev是一个设备管理工具,udev以守护进程的形式运行,通过侦听内核发出来的uevent来管理/dev目录下的设备文件。udev在用户空间运行,而不在内核空间 运行。它能够根据系统中的硬件设备的状态动态更新设备文件,包括设备文件的创建,删除等。设备文件通常放在/dev目录下。使用udev后,在/dev目录下就只包含系统中真正存在的设备。
分类: 企业开发 发布时间: 09-11 22:38 阅读次数: 0

Linux自动挂载U盘

这条规则的意思是:如果有一个设备的内核名称为sda,则该条件生效,执行后面的赋值:在 /dev 下产生一个名为my_disk 的设备文件,并把设备文件的权限设为 0660。:设备的 devpath 路径下,设备的属性文件 “filename” 里的内容;:设备在 devpath 的设备驱动名称,例如:ide-cdrom;:设备的子系统名称,例如:sda 的系统为 block;:设备在 devpath 里的总线名称,例如:usb;:内核设备名称,例如:sda,cdrom;:设备的 devpath 路径;
分类: 企业开发 发布时间: 09-11 22:38 阅读次数: 0